The Implementation Manager
- Digital Lending role is based within Business Implementation. This sits within the COO function of UK CMB.
The role of the Implementation Manager
- Digital Lending will bring strong industry expertise in defining the requirements and operating model of our enhanced lending channels including customer journey, analytical requirements for scoring and processing of applications.
Your responsibilities will include:
Lead definition of detailed requirements to deliver a market leading digital lending proposition to commercial banking customers
Ensure requirements are robust and reflect best practice
Drive the delivery of functionality, usually in an agile fashion bringing revenue generating functionality online as soon as possible
Work closely with subject matter experts on the various digital channels as well as the wider business in defining requirements
Work within and lead as appropriate a team combining business implementation, change delivery and software delivery colleagues
Adheres to our Group values and behaviours, authentically engaging with team, colleagues and internal customers
Demonstrates professionalism and confidence
Ensure processes operate effectively and controls and credit constraints are wholly applied
Be aware of the high risk nature of scored lending and ensure screening, processes and procedures are robust
Bring expertise from industry on leading controls and practices

About HSBC
HSBC est l’une des plus grandes banques internationales avec une présence dans plus de 85 pays dans le monde. Elle a été créée en 1865 sous le nom de « The Hongkong and Shanghai Banking Corporation », et son siège social est basé à Londres. En France, HSBC totalise environ 400 agences et près de 10 000 salariés, avec une spécialisation dans plusieurs activités : une banque pour les particuliers, spécialisées notamment dans la gestion de patrimoine, une banque privée (gestion de fortune), une banque d’entreprises, qui s’appuie sur le réseau de l’ensemble du groupe HSBC dans le monde, et une banque de financement, d’investissement et de marchés. En 2012, HSBC France a réalisé un résultat avant impôt de 450 millions d’euros.
